cable_abort_module Module


Uses

  • module~~cable_abort_module~~UsesGraph module~cable_abort_module cable_abort_module module~cable_io_vars_module cable_IO_vars_module module~cable_abort_module->module~cable_io_vars_module module~cable_def_types_mod cable_def_types_mod module~cable_io_vars_module->module~cable_def_types_mod module~aggregator_mod aggregator_mod module~cable_def_types_mod->module~aggregator_mod module~cable_climate_type_mod cable_climate_type_mod module~cable_def_types_mod->module~cable_climate_type_mod iso_fortran_env iso_fortran_env module~aggregator_mod->iso_fortran_env module~cable_error_handler_mod cable_error_handler_mod module~aggregator_mod->module~cable_error_handler_mod module~cable_error_handler_base_mod cable_error_handler_base_mod module~cable_error_handler_mod->module~cable_error_handler_base_mod module~cable_error_handler_base_mod->iso_fortran_env

Used by

  • module~~cable_abort_module~~UsedByGraph module~cable_abort_module cable_abort_module module~cable_checks_module cable_checks_module module~cable_checks_module->module~cable_abort_module module~cable_init_module cable_init_module module~cable_init_module->module~cable_abort_module module~cable_read_module cable_read_module module~cable_init_module->module~cable_read_module module~cable_input_module cable_input_module module~cable_input_module->module~cable_abort_module module~cable_input_module->module~cable_checks_module module~cable_input_module->module~cable_init_module module~cable_param_module cable_param_module module~cable_input_module->module~cable_param_module module~cable_input_module->module~cable_read_module module~cable_param_module->module~cable_abort_module module~cable_read_module->module~cable_abort_module proc~create_landuse_cable_restart create_landuse_cable_restart proc~create_landuse_cable_restart->module~cable_abort_module proc~create_landuse_cable_restart->module~cable_checks_module proc~create_new_gridinfo create_new_gridinfo proc~create_new_gridinfo->module~cable_abort_module proc~landuse_data landuse_data proc~landuse_data->module~cable_abort_module module~cable_diagnostics_casa_mod cable_diagnostics_casa_mod module~cable_diagnostics_casa_mod->module~cable_checks_module module~cable_diagnostics_mod cable_diagnostics_mod module~cable_diagnostics_mod->module~cable_checks_module module~cable_driver_common_mod cable_driver_common_mod module~cable_driver_common_mod->module~cable_input_module module~cable_mpimaster~2 cable_mpimaster module~cable_mpimaster~2->module~cable_checks_module module~cable_mpimaster~2->module~cable_diagnostics_casa_mod module~cable_mpimaster~2->module~cable_diagnostics_mod module~cable_mpimaster~2->module~cable_driver_common_mod module~cable_output_common_smod cable_output_common_smod module~cable_output_common_smod->module~cable_checks_module module~cable_serial cable_serial module~cable_serial->module~cable_checks_module module~cable_serial->module~cable_input_module module~cable_serial->module~cable_diagnostics_casa_mod module~cable_serial->module~cable_diagnostics_mod module~cable_serial->module~cable_driver_common_mod proc~cru_get_subdiurnal_met CRU_GET_SUBDIURNAL_MET proc~cru_get_subdiurnal_met->module~cable_checks_module proc~mpidrv_master~2 mpidrv_master proc~mpidrv_master~2->module~cable_input_module proc~mpidrv_worker mpidrv_worker proc~mpidrv_worker->module~cable_checks_module proc~mpidrv_worker->module~cable_input_module proc~plume_mip_get_met PLUME_MIP_GET_MET proc~plume_mip_get_met->module~cable_checks_module proc~worker_cable_params worker_cable_params proc~worker_cable_params->module~cable_input_module module~cable_mpiworker~2 cable_mpiworker module~cable_mpiworker~2->module~cable_driver_common_mod module~cable_output_decomp_smod cable_output_decomp_smod module~cable_output_decomp_smod->module~cable_output_common_smod module~cable_output_define_smod cable_output_define_smod module~cable_output_define_smod->module~cable_output_common_smod module~cable_output_impl_smod cable_output_impl_smod module~cable_output_impl_smod->module~cable_output_common_smod module~cable_output_reduction_buffers_smod cable_output_reduction_buffers_smod module~cable_output_reduction_buffers_smod->module~cable_output_common_smod module~cable_output_write_smod cable_output_write_smod module~cable_output_write_smod->module~cable_output_common_smod program~cable_offline_driver cable_offline_driver program~cable_offline_driver->module~cable_driver_common_mod program~cable_offline_driver->module~cable_serial program~cable_offline_driver->module~cable_mpiworker~2

Subroutines

public subroutine abort(message)

Arguments

Type IntentOptional Attributes Name
character(len=*), intent(in) :: message

public subroutine nc_abort(ok, message)

Arguments

Type IntentOptional Attributes Name
integer, intent(in) :: ok
character(len=*), intent(in) :: message

public subroutine range_abort(vname, ktau, value, var_range, i, xx, yy, met)

Arguments

Type IntentOptional Attributes Name
character(len=*), intent(in) :: vname
integer, intent(in) :: ktau
real(kind=4), intent(in) :: value
real, intent(in) :: var_range(2)
integer, intent(in) :: i
real, intent(in) :: xx
real, intent(in) :: yy
type(met_type), intent(in), optional :: met